Boyko Borisov discards possibility for cabinet with PP-DB mandate

Photo: BTA

"In this form, there is no way to have a cabinet". With these words, GERB leader Boyko Borisov commented in Razgrad on the proposed named composition of the government with the second mandate of "We Continue the Change - Democratic Bulgaria" (PP-DB).

According to him, there are several acceptable names in the project - for cabinet minister of defense, ecology, "but they got the timing wrong".

"I learned from Academician Nikolay Denkov (proposed for prime minister - note ed.) that he will negotiate with all parties and I wish him success. I believe that apart from me they have no other friends", said Boyko Borisov. According to him, a regular stable government can be achieved in a joint cabinet."

If the template includes places for our leading experts as cabinet ministers, it can happen," he added.
